It's a blast and I'm totally hooked. You really get the feeling on a road course that you're doing with the C3 what it was made to do. But what other posters have said is 100% true.
You will probably not keep up with most C4/5/6's in the turns. But I can keep up with my buddies stock C6 in the straights because I have a healthy big block. I have been black flagged for spilling fuel in the turns. And my C3 has had to be limped home from the track before (burned up the power steering pump, thrown alternator belts), so this year I bought a Featherlight trailer.
And yes, I'm usually the only C3 out there. But EVERYBODY likes and comes to check out my car! I say go for it. And if you make it down to our track, look me up.
